Factors Influencing Auto Insurance Quotes in Texas

When comparing auto insurance quotes, several factors will influence your premium:

  • Driving Record: A clean driving record can significantly lower your premium.
  • Vehicle Type: The make and model of your car can impact your insurance costs.
  • Location: Areas with higher accident rates may see increased premiums.
  • Coverage Amount: The level of coverage you choose directly affects your quote.
